PAYTON NAMED LSWA STATE BASKETBALL PLAYER OF THE WEEK

 

 

BATON ROUGE � After helping the Louisiana Ragin� Cajuns to a split in a pair of games last week, junior Elfrid Payton was selected on Monday as the Louisiana Sports Writers Association (LSWA) College Basketball Player of the Week in a release by the organization.

 

 

Payton, a 6-foot-3 junior guard, averaged a double-double for the Ragin� Cajuns with 19.0 points and 10.5 rebounds. He added 4.5 assists, 2.0 steals and 1.0 blocks during the week in helping the Ragin� Cajuns clinch the No. 3 seed in the Sun Belt Conference Tournament and the school�s first 20-win season since 2002-03.

 

 

The Gretna, La., native posted his seventh double-double of the season with 31 points and a career-high 13 rebounds in a 75-72 loss at WKU on Thursday.

 

 

Payton came back in the regular-season finale on Saturday at Arkansas State, scoring 17 points with eight rebounds, six assists and three steals in a 77-76 victory. He scored the Cajuns� final eight points of the game in the final 1:51, including a go-ahead 3-pointer with 11.9 seconds remaining to help preserve the win.

 

 

He attempted nine free throws against the Red Wolves to increase his season total to 278, breaking the single-season record (273) that was set by Dean Church in the 1964-65 season. Payton also increased his career total of free throw attempts to 620, moving past Marvin Winkler (614, 1967-70) for fifth-place in school history, while his 383 free throws made moved him into eighth-place in school history, passing former Cajun Kevin Brooks (381, 1987-91).

 

 

The weekly award was the third of the season for Payton, who was earned LSWA honors on Dec. 16 and Feb. 17. Payton is one of three Ragin� Cajuns to earn the LSWA weekly award in the 2013-14 season joining teammates Shawn Long (Dec. 3 and Feb. 10) and Bryant Mbamalu (March 3).
